Mandarin News

This term in Mandarin, students are exploring exciting, real-life topics that build both language and cultural understanding. 

 

Foundation students are exploring colours in Mandarin through songs, stories, and hands-on activities to help them recognise and use colour words with confidence.

 

Year 1/2 students are learning to talk about school uniforms using Mandarin words for clothing, colours, and simple describing words. Through songs, games, and drawing activities, they are practising how to describe what they and others wear to school. They are also learning about school uniforms in China and other Asian countries to encourage cultural awareness.

 

Year 3/4 students are exploring daily routines and school life. They are learning how to describe their typical day in Mandarin, express likes and dislikes about school subjects, and compare their experiences with those of students in China.

 

Year 5/6 students are focusing on sports and hobbies. They are expanding their vocabulary through fun and collaborative tasks and will design their own lunchtime club, presenting their ideas using Mandarin.
